Question: MY MOM LEFT BREAST IS VERY HARD COMPARED TO THE RIGHT AND SHE SAYS THAT IT HURTS. I'VE ASKED HER TO GO TO THE DOCTOR BUT SHE DOES NOT WANT TO WHAT COULD IT BE?

I am assuming that your mother follows the guidelines to have annual mammograms performed. If she has not had a mammogram within the last 12 months this is very concerning. Regardless if she has changes in the breast which I knew within the last few months a diagnostic mammogram would be necessary. We want to rule out cancer in this case. There are other things which could potentially cause these types of changes in the breast including infection or inflammation but we need to approach this systematically.

I recommend that your mother see her doctor as soon as possible for a consultation as well as physical examination and also to obtain a screening or diagnostic mammogram. This is a very simple test which can help us rule out what is going on.
